1A78

COMPLEX OF TOAD OVARY GALECTIN WITH THIO-DIGALACTOSE


X-RAY DIFFRACTION

Crystallization

Crystalization Experiments
IDMethodpHTemperatureDetails
16.6DROPS OF EQUAL AMOUNT OF 10-12 MG/ML PROTEIN AND RESERVOIR SOLUTION WERE EQUILIBRATED AGAINST 1 ML OF (NH4)2SO4 AT 56% SATURATION IN 100MM TRIS-ACETATE BUFFER, PH 6.6 AND 1% MPD AND 1% DTT
